xInvoice – Effortlessly create stunning invoices, sales orders, purchase orders, quotes, and bills with just a few lines of code
xInvoice is a powerful PHP application designed to generate professional, beautifully crafted invoices, quotes, and orders in PDF or HTML format. With only two lines of code, you can quickly produce documents from our ready-to-use templates, streamlining your workflow and delivering results in record time. You can even generate invoices or orders directly from database as well.
Details
xInvoice Demo
xInvoice Documentation
By default, You can enter all data of invoice in the config files and the invoice will be generated on the basis of that data.
You can modify complete data dynamically using various functions available in the script. You can also generate invoices from database as it
comes with PDOModel database helper class so you can connect with database and fill the invoice values directly from the database also. xInvoice comes with many different designs of invoice/ order / receipt/ quotes. You can also add new templates or customize available templates easily with little knowledge of coding.
Not just invoice, order, quote but You can also create completely new report easily by copying existing structure and modifying it
and pass data from database using PDOModel to generate entirely new report.
xInvoice comes with more than 100 different designs of invoice/ order / receipt/ quotes. You can also add new templates or
customize available templates easily with little knowledge of coding.In all demo example, we have given button to generate HTML and pdf.
You can also generate pdf/html directly without any button click event also.
Below is the most basic example of how to generate invoice in pdf/html format.
Example code
//Create object of xinvoice application
$xinvoice = new Xinvoice();
// call render function on object to generate PDF
echo $xinvoice->render();
Features
- Generate beautifully designed invoices, bills, quotes or orders with just 2 lines of code.
- Generate invoices, bills, quotes or orders directly from database.
- More than 100+ different design option for invoices, bills, quotes and orders.
- Create new design option for invoices, bills, quotes and orders easily by copying existing structure and modifying it.
- Generate invoices, bills, quotes or orders directly from config data file.
- Creates different set of data for different invoices in config by creating different data file.
- Each data file allows you to define data, label, css styles and display settings also, making each data file independent of other
- You can create completely new report and pass data from database using PDOModel to generate entirely new report.
- You can create the completely new report by passing data in format of array.
- You can generate HTML of invoice also that can be used as template in your other projects
- Dynamically calculates item totals.
- You can add tax, discount and other totals items dynamically.
- You can easily add your own design or theme,logo, color, various styles parameters, items and various kinds of totals.
- Dynamic section feature to allow you add data between different sections.
- Add watermark and badges.
- Supports Multi-language.
- Supports Multi Currency.
- Supports callback functionality.
- Supports RTL.
- Supports various type of formatting (date, time, number, prefix, suffix etc).
- 100’s of pages of demo example and documentation
xInvoice supports database operation using our popular database abstraction script PDOModel. So users will get a free copy of PDOModel also (worth $13).
Requirements
Support
xInvoice has many features and it takes some time to understand it completely.
Please go through complete documentation and demo examples to understand it completely. If you have any difficulty,
either in installation or any function related help, we are here to help you. Please feel free to contact us. We will
reply you as soon as possible. If it doesn’t work for you even after that, we will immediately refund you as well. We
are also open to any suggestion or feature request, please share your ideas, we would love to hear them. Thanks